Independence Airlines had its headquarters in Loudon County in United States. The airline was established in 1989, and was closed in 2006 after it filed for bankruptcy. This was one of the major regional airlines in the area, and offered low cost flights to passengers in US. Its special concessions for college students, the humorous touches it added to in-flight announcements, made this airline very popular with those who could not pay prohibitive prices for airline tickets. |

| Major Independence Airlines Destinations
Before closure, Independence Airlines operated flights to 37 destinations in the US.
